The Federal Bureau of Prisons is soliciting bids for the acquisition of four AERCO Single wall heat exchangers for replacement purposes at the Federal Correctional Complex in Florence, CO. The procurement requires delivery within 45 days of the contract award, with all quotes to include shipping costs. It follows a firm-fixed pricing model and will utilize a Lowest Price – Technically Acceptable (LPTA) method. Only offers from responsible vendors with good past performance will be considered. The solicitation is set to be available around February 18, 2025, with quotes due by March 7, 2025, at 4:00 PM Mountain Time. All offers must be submitted through the SAM.gov website, and payment will be made via Electronic Funds Transfer. Interested vendors must also provide a specification sheet and product information with their quotations. For further information, Steven Dennison serves as the Contract Specialist contact.
